The tragic number is now four for the Worcester Red Sox (75-65, 36-29) after a second straight loss at Polar Park to the Syracuse Mets (57-80, 24-39) coupled with the Durham Bulls' sixth straight victory on Thursday. The six-game series between the Mets and Red Sox continues on Friday night with right-hander Brian Van Belle taking the ball for the WooSox. Van Belle is 4-3 with a 6.57 ERA and 1.60 WHIP in 50.2 innings since moving up from Double-A Portland on July 7. Syracuse will go with right-hander Peyton Battenfield, claimed off waivers from the Guardians on Sept. 2. He won his first start for the Mets on Saturday, allowing a run on five hits over 6.2 innings against the Rochester Red Wings.

Right-hander Mike Vasil worked into the seventh inning on Thursday for the Mets, allowing two runs on three hits and fanning 10 as Syracuse took an 8-5 victory. The Mets played long ball in the second inning to take a 3-0 lead, with Jose Peroza belting a two-run shot and Jaylen Palmer lining a solo shot over the left-field wall one out later.
Worcester trailed 8-2 heading to the bottom of the ninth before making it interesting, with RBI singles from David Hamilton and Bobby Dalbec sandwiched around a run-scoring groundout. Syracuse stopped the rally there, with the Red Sox limited to seven hits, all singles.
Any combination of losses by Worcester and wins by Durham adding up to four will eliminate the Red Sox from postseason contention in the International League.
